Handover from Priya to Dalen: snapshot tests for the Lumabox UI kit now run on every merge. If the support team sees diff failures, re-run with the update flag only after confirming the design change ticket. Obsolete snapshots live under legacy-snaps. To unlock the snapshot vault, use the passphrase below.

strongbox words: druvan-lamys-eliius-jorax-istox-soreth-ulays-gilix-ralix-oliiel-norwyn-casvan-praius

## Nightly Search Reindex — Onboarding

The Quillmark search index rebuilds nightly at 02:10 via the `reindex-runner` job on the Tarrow cluster. If it fails, check the crawler logs first, then retry manually with the admin CLI. The CLI authenticates against the internal indexing service, and the key it expects is below.

app token of fajop-fahif = qvz4-AnML

Action item from the Stormgale incident: fan-out workers duplicated weather alerts to roughly 30k subscribers because the dedup key ignored region suffixes. Fix: include region in the idempotency key, add a replay guard on the Cloudmark queue consumer, and cap per-subscriber delivery at one alert per event ID. Reviewers should block any fan-out change lacking a dedup test. Target: next sprint. Patch spec, test fixtures, and rollout notes are on the page below.

dashboard of tahog-bajop = https://kibana.plorvasoft.internal/spaces/view/build/run/spaces/display/board/367a190756e7e31463b667e5